Creating High-Quality, Relevant Content
Content is king in the digital world, and creating high-quality, relevant content is essential for engaging customers and establishing authority in your industry. High-quality content addresses the needs and interests of your audience while providing valuable information that can help them make informed decisions. Whether it’s blog posts, videos, infographics, or podcasts, diverse content formats can cater to different preferences and learning styles.
Moreover, relevant content should be tailored to the specific stage of the customer journey. For instance, informative articles can help educate potential customers in the awareness stage, while case studies or testimonials can assist those in the consideration stage. By understanding your audience’s needs at each stage of their journey and delivering content that resonates with them, you can nurture leads and guide them toward making a purchase decision.
Ultimately, high-quality content not only engages customers but also positions your brand as a trusted resource in your industry.

Social media platforms have revolutionized the way businesses interact with their customers. These platforms provide an opportunity for brands to engage with their audience in real-time, share updates, and showcase their personality. By creating engaging posts, responding to comments, and participating in conversations, businesses can foster a sense of community and build stronger relationships with their customers.
Additionally, social media advertising allows for targeted outreach, enabling brands to reach specific demographics based on interests and behaviors. Email marketing remains one of the most effective tools for nurturing customer relationships. By sending personalized emails that provide value—such as exclusive offers, informative newsletters, or product recommendations—businesses can keep their audience engaged and informed.
Segmenting your email list based on customer behavior or preferences allows for even more tailored communication, increasing the likelihood of conversions. When combined with social media efforts, email marketing creates a cohesive strategy that keeps your brand top-of-mind for customers.
Personalizing the Customer Experience
Personalization is key to enhancing customer engagement and satisfaction. In an era where consumers expect tailored experiences, businesses must leverage data to understand their customers better. This can include analyzing purchase history, browsing behavior, and demographic information to create personalized recommendations and offers.
For example, an online retailer might suggest products based on previous purchases or send targeted promotions based on customer preferences. Furthermore, personalization extends beyond product recommendations; it encompasses every touchpoint in the customer journey. From personalized greetings in emails to customized landing pages on websites, every interaction should reflect an understanding of the individual customer’s needs.
By prioritizing personalization, businesses can create a more meaningful experience that resonates with customers on a deeper level, ultimately leading to increased loyalty and repeat business.
Leveraging User-generated Content
User-generated content (UGC) is a powerful tool for enhancing customer engagement and building trust. UGC refers to any content created by customers or users about a brand—such as reviews, testimonials, photos, or videos. This type of content not only serves as authentic social proof but also encourages other customers to engage with the brand.
When potential customers see real people sharing their positive experiences with a product or service, they are more likely to trust the brand and consider making a purchase. Encouraging UGC can be as simple as creating campaigns that invite customers to share their experiences on social media using a specific hashtag or by featuring customer stories on your website. Brands can also incentivize UGC by offering discounts or rewards for those who contribute content.
Analyzing and Measuring Customer Engagement
To truly understand the effectiveness of your customer engagement strategies, it’s essential to analyze and measure their impact regularly. Key performance indicators (KPIs) such as website traffic, social media engagement rates, email open rates, and conversion rates provide valuable insights into how well your efforts are resonating with your audience. By tracking these metrics over time, businesses can identify trends and make data-driven decisions to optimize their strategies.
Additionally, tools like Google Analytics can help businesses gain deeper insights into customer behavior on their websites. Understanding which pages are most visited, how long users stay on the site, and where they drop off in the conversion process can inform improvements that enhance user experience. By continuously analyzing customer engagement data, businesses can refine their approaches and ensure they are meeting the evolving needs of their audience.

FAQs
What are star ratings?
Star ratings are a visual representation of a customer’s satisfaction with a product or service. They are typically displayed as a set of 1 to 5 stars, with 5 stars indicating the highest level of satisfaction.
How do star ratings impact customer engagement?
Star ratings can significantly impact customer engagement as they provide a quick and easy way for potential customers to gauge the quality of a product or service. Higher star ratings can lead to increased trust and confidence in a brand, resulting in higher customer engagement and conversion rates.
What is an SEO strategy?
An SEO (Search Engine Optimization) strategy is a plan of action designed to improve a website’s visibility and ranking in search engine results. This involves optimizing various elements of a website, such as content, keywords, and backlinks, to increase organic traffic from search engines.
How does customer engagement impact SEO strategy?
Customer engagement, such as positive reviews and high star ratings, can have a positive impact on an SEO strategy. Engaged customers are more likely to share and link to a website, which can improve its authority and visibility in search engine results. Additionally, user-generated content, such as reviews, can provide valuable keywords and fresh content for SEO purposes.
